The Paraprofessional Instruction at Oak Hill’s Hebron Classroom works 40 hours/week, Monday through Friday 8a-4pThis individual assists in the implementation of students’ Individual Education Plans (IEP), providing academic and vocational instruction and support for individual students inside and outside of the classroom. This individual focuses on creative teaching strategies and instructional techniques that will empower students to progress, impact quality of their life, and self-direction.   

  

Minimum Requirements: 

  • Associates degree in education, child development or related field or enrolled in a higher education program that leads to a degree in education, child development or related field and at least 5 years of experience and completed required OHS curriculum within 3 months of hire. 
  • Valid driver’s license 
  • A Public Service license with a V endorsement is required during the initial employment period, and this is facilitated through Oak Hill. “V” endorsement is required for operation of a student transportation vehicle, transporting students to and from school, including vehicles transporting special education students. Applicants or holders of a public passenger endorsement must have an acceptable driving record.

Responsibilities 

  • Assists the teacher in the implementation of academic and/or vocational instruction to students individually or in small groups to implement Student Educational Plans. 
  • Creates and maintains a supportive learning environment and models appropriate behaviors to assist students in developing appropriate social skills. 
  • Safely assists students into and out of school transportation, transporting students to and from school as needed. 
  • Assists the teacher in planning of instructional content and activities that are aligned with standards, build on students’ prior knowledge and that provide for appropriate level of challenge for all students. 
  • Assists the teacher with ongoing observation and assessment, records instructional and behavioral data, and assists in developing appropriate techniques to reinforce learning. 
  • Modifies materials and implements instructional and behavior management strategies for students under the direct supervision of the Special Education teacher.
